ACTRESS Shelley Duvall has died at age 75.
The iconic star was known for his roles in films such as The Shining, Popeye and Nashville.
Dan Gilroy, Shelley’s partner since 1989, said The Hollywood Reporter that she died in her sleep at her Texas home due to complications from diabetes.
